‘PDP Chairman will work for APC,’ Kano Governor says

Kano State Governor, Abdullahi Umar Ganduje has said that new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) Chairman, Ali Modu Sheriff will work in the interests of the All Progressives Congress (APC).

Ganduje made the comment during a recent interview with Vanguard.

“I don’t like to engage in crossfire but I will like to tell you it is the normal utterances of those who will want to impress his followers but I believe it is an empty threat,” he said.

“Looking at the history of the chairman himself, I think he is a cross-carpeter, he is always on the move, changing from one party to another.

“Even when he was in ANPP for 8 years he was working for PDP and even the APC started with him and then he went back with PDP and in the long run he will work for us,” he added.

Meanwhile, Sheriff has said that he will snatch power from the APC in 2019.
